THE PRINCIPLES OF WEALTH<\/h2>\n

There are three basic principles around wealth<\/a> that can help you understand how investing works and why property is a good investment.\u00a0<\/p>\n

One:<\/strong> Understanding money buckets\u00a0<\/p>\n

They say money makes the world go round. Well in a sense once you understand how money works, you can then reframe, change and redirect its impact on your own life almost instantly.<\/p>\n

That\u2019s where our money buckets come in. Money buckets are how you grow and accumulate wealth.\u00a0<\/p>\n

Most people only have one bucket and all they\u2019ll put into that bucket is one thing – their wages. But investors know that this isn’t enough to create financial freedom or success.\u00a0<\/p>\n

That\u2019s why we need to have other buckets being filled at the same time. These come in the form of other assets or strategies that work alongside our wages to help build that wealth, whether that\u2019s shares, side hustles, or our favourite – real estate.\u00a0<\/p>\n

Two:<\/strong> Knowing your number<\/p>\n

It might seem morbid looking into how much money you need to die<\/a>, but knowing that number is going to inform your investing strategy from day dot.\u00a0<\/p>\n

See the average life expectancy is rising which is something a lot of people didn\u2019t factor in when planning for retirement. In this day and age if you\u2019re living a fairly healthy lifestyle, you have a good 30 years of life to live after finishing work around age 65.\u00a0<\/p>\n

The question you have to ask yourself is, will you merely survive in that time \u2013 or will you thrive?<\/p>\n

Assuming that a combination of your super and pension will help you to thrive is quite frankly foolish. The pension number for a couple today is around $36,000 per annum. The average super balance at retirement is $128,000 if you\u2019re male and $73,000 if you\u2019re female.\u00a0<\/p>\n

It doesn\u2019t take a mathematician to tell us that no-one is living the high life off those numbers for 30 years.\u00a0<\/p>\n

In order to retire comfortably, or retire lavishly, you need to do the maths<\/a> and work out what you\u2019ll need coming in every month to live the life you want.<\/p>\n
